Common Air Compressor Problems Explained
Understanding the typical problems with air compressors on jump starters is crucial. Many users encounter issues such as the compressor not turning on, low pressure output, or unusual noises during operation. These symptoms can indicate various underlying issues that require attention.
| Symptom | Primary Suspect | Difficulty (1-5) |
|---|---|---|
| Compressor does not turn on | Faulty power source | 2 |
| Low pressure output | Clogged air filter | 3 |
| Unusual noises | Worn motor components | 4 |

Air Compressor Reset Steps for Jump Starters
When your jump starter’s air compressor malfunctions, a quick reset can often restore its functionality. This section outlines the essential steps to effectively reset the air compressor, ensuring that you can get back to inflating tires or powering up other devices without delay. Follow these instructions carefully to troubleshoot and resolve common issues.
Follow these steps to reset the air compressor on your jump starter effectively. This process can resolve many common issues without the need for replacement parts.
-
Disconnect the jump starter from any power source.
-
Locate the reset button on the unit. This is often found near the compressor or control panel.
-
Press and hold the reset button for 10 seconds. This action clears any temporary faults in the system.
-
Reconnect the power source and turn on the jump starter.
-
Test the air compressor by connecting it to a tire or other inflatable object.
If the compressor operates normally, the reset was successful. If not, further diagnosis may be necessary.
Common Air Compressor Issues and Solutions
Air compressors in jump starters can encounter a variety of issues that hinder their performance. Understanding these common problems is essential for effective troubleshooting and repair. This section outlines typical air compressor malfunctions and provides straightforward solutions to ensure your jump starter operates efficiently.
If the air compressor still does not function after the reset, additional troubleshooting is required. Common issues may include:
-
Inspecting the power source: Check the battery voltage with a multimeter. If the voltage is low, recharge or replace the battery.
-
Examining the air hose: Look for any kinks or blockages that may impede airflow.
-
Cleaning the air filter: A clogged filter can restrict airflow, leading to poor performance.
